Technical field
It the utility model is related to touch-screen technical field of processing equipment, more particularly to a kind of touch-screen vacuum attaching machine.
Background technology
After one layer of glass cover-plate and one layer are touched into platen glass plate fitting with point gum machine, the problem of due to technology,
Bubble can be produced between the binding face of two kinds of glass plates.To eliminate this defect, technical staff has manufactured a kind of touch-screen vacuum
Make-up machine, as shown in Figures 1 to 4.The machine includes base, the first sliding clamp, first hydraulic cylinder, second hydraulic cylinder, the second cunning
Dynamic pressure plate, first annular sealing ring, the second O-ring seal;The first annular sealing ring is located at submounts, the base
A ring-shaped groove is provided with above, and the submounts that the ring-shaped groove surrounds are provided with one piece of rubber mat plate;Set on the base
There is the sliding guide column of the first sliding clamp, the other end of the sliding guide column is fixed on upper rack, is additionally provided with the base
Draw the first hydraulic cylinder that first sliding clamp slides up and down along sliding guide column;The piston rod end of the first hydraulic cylinder
It is fixedly connected with first sliding clamp;First sliding clamp have one installation second hydraulic cylinder piston rod through hole and
One accommodating chamber, second sliding clamp are arranged in the accommodating chamber of first sliding clamp, top and second hydraulic cylinder
Piston rod is fixedly connected, and second sealing ring is arranged on the side wall and the first sliding clamp accommodating chamber of the second sliding clamp
Between side wall.During work, first the touch-screen posted through point gum machine is uniformly placed in above the rubber mat plate of base, then,
Start the first hydraulic cylinder the first sliding clamp is left behind, be pressed together on the base, due to the first sealing ring and second close
The effect of seal, the accommodating chamber of the first sliding clamp is interior to form a closed cavity with the top surface of the base, now, by setting
Vacuumize in the suction mouth of closed cavity, and heated by heater, at the same time, start second hydraulic cylinder and promote second to slide
The descending pressure pressure with setting of dynamic pressure plate on the touchscreen, in the presence of temperature and pressure, in the bubble that touch-screen is mingled with
Gas will discharge.Situation after the touch-screen vacuum attaching machine pressing is as shown in Figure 4.The touch-screen is vacuum abutted
Although machine can effectively eliminate the bubble between touch-screen, but a defect be present:After the work for completing elimination bubble, beat
When opening touch-screen vacuum attaching machine, due to the effect of pressure, touch-screen glass surface of short duration can be fitted in the pressure of the second sliding clamp
On conjunction face, when the second sliding clamp is up to certain position, the touch-screen being fitted on the second sliding clamp can fall automatically again
Get off, also touch-screen can be broken touch-screen sometimes.
Utility model content
To solve the above problems, the utility model proposes a kind of technical scheme of touch-screen vacuum attaching machine, the touch
Shielding vacuum attaching machine includes base, the first sliding clamp, first hydraulic cylinder, second hydraulic cylinder, the second sliding clamp, first annular
Sealing ring, the second O-ring seal;The first annular sealing ring is located at submounts, and the submounts are provided with an annular
Groove, the submounts that the ring-shaped groove surrounds are provided with one piece of rubber mat plate;The base is provided with the first sliding clamp
Sliding guide column, the other end of the sliding guide column are fixed on upper rack, and traction described first is additionally provided with the base and is slided
The first hydraulic cylinder that pressing plate slides up and down along sliding guide column;Slide and press with described first in the piston rod end of the first hydraulic cylinder
Plate is fixedly connected;First sliding clamp has the through hole and an accommodating chamber of an installation second hydraulic cylinder piston rod, described
Second sliding clamp is arranged in the accommodating chamber of first sliding clamp, top and the fixed company of second hydraulic cylinder piston rod
Connect, second sealing ring is arranged between the side wall of the second sliding clamp and the side wall of the first sliding clamp accommodating chamber;It is described
One piece of microgroove canvas is installed on the stitching surface of the second sliding clamp.
Due to being provided with one piece of microgroove canvas on the stitching surface of the second sliding clamp, the touch-screen vacuum attaching machine is completed
After the work for eliminating bubble, when opening touch-screen vacuum attaching machine, touch-screen glass surface would not be fitted in the second sliding clamp
Stitching surface on, eliminate touch-screen and be fitted on the stitching surface of the second sliding clamp that self falling falls down the problem of breaking again.
